Production of phenylacetic acid by anaerobes
Journal of Clinical Microbiology
|October 1, 1982
Abstract:
We tested 388 strains of anaerobes from 17 genera for the production of phenylacetic acid. The compound was found in only two genera (Bacteroides and Clostridium) but not within all the species of these genera.
